Eni S.p.A., listed on several stock exchanges in Italy, the United States and Germany, as well as on the main stock exchanges in the United Kingdom, Mexico, Argentina and Austria, using the stock exchange name ENI, began paying dividends to its shareholders in 2002, tracing a track record of more than twenty uninterrupted years of compliance with the policy.
The amount has been decreasing over time, paid for a period of time on a semi-annual basis, but as of 2022 they changed the schedule to grant it on a quarterly basis, in four parts, one in the month of March, another in May, September and November, reaching an annual yield of approximately 6%.

Dividend history of Eni
In this table you can see the complete history:
Year | Ex-Dividend | Amount | Total |
---|---|---|---|
2025 | 03/24/2025 | 0.25 € | 0.25 € |
2024 | 11/18/2024 09/23/2024 05/20/2024 03/18/2024 | 0.25 € 0.25 € 0.23 € 0.24 € | 0.97 € |
2023 | 11/20/2023 09/18/2023 05/22/2023 03/20/2023 | 0.23 € 0.24 € 0.22 € 0.22 € | 0.91 € |
2022 | 11/21/2022 09/19/2022 05/23/2022 | 0.22 € 0.22 € 0.43 € | 0.87 € |
2021 | 09/20/2021 05/24/2021 | 0.43 € 0.24 € | 0.67 € |
2020 | 09/21/2020 05/18/2020 | 0.12 € 0.43 € | 0.55 € |
2019 | 09/23/2019 05/20/2019 | 0.43 € 0.41 € | 0.84 € |
2018 | 09/24/2018 05/21/2018 | 0.42 € 0.4 € | 0.82 € |
2017 | 09/18/2017 04/24/2017 | 0.4 € 0.4 € | 0.8 € |
2016 | 09/19/2016 05/23/2016 | 0.4 € 0.4 € | 0.8 € |
2015 | 09/21/2015 05/18/2015 | 0.4 € 0.56 € | 0.96 € |
2014 | 09/22/2014 05/19/2014 | 0.56 € 0.55 € | 1.11 € |
2013 | 09/23/2013 05/20/2013 | 0.55 € 0.54 € | 1.09 € |
2012 | 09/24/2012 05/21/2012 | 0.54 € 0.52 € | 1.06 € |
2011 | 09/19/2011 05/23/2011 | 0.52 € 0.5 € | 1.02 € |
2010 | 10/18/2010 09/20/2010 05/24/2010 | 0.3625 € 0.3625 € 0.3625 € | 1.0875 € |
2009 | 09/21/2009 05/18/2009 | 0.5 € 0.65 € | 1.15 € |
2008 | 09/22/2008 05/19/2008 | 0.65 € 0.7 € | 1.35 € |
2007 | 10/22/2007 06/18/2007 | 0.6 € 0.65 € | 1.25 € |
2006 | 10/23/2006 06/19/2006 | 0.6 € 0.65 € | 1.25 € |
2005 | 10/24/2005 06/20/2005 | 0.45 € 0.9 € | 1.35 € |
2004 | 06/21/2004 | 0.75 € | 0.75 € |
2003 | 06/23/2003 | 0.75 € | 0.75 € |
2002 | 06/24/2002 | 0.75 € | 0.75 € |
Information about Eni
Eni S.p.A., from the name "Ente Nazionale Idrocarburi", is an Italian company with multinational operations in the oil and energy sector, designing, developing and implementing patented technologies to support actions to reduce GHG emissions, with 7 research centers in Italy, collaborating with approximately 70 universities and research centers, with specialists who have received about 100 innovation awards.
It was founded in 1953 from Agip, dedicated to explore oilfields and sell oil and its derivatives, becoming a corporation in 1992, obtaining over time the permits and sufficient experience to operate in various productive sectors such as oil, natural gas, power generation, engineering and construction, petrochemical industry and service stations.
However, since 2000, they have been extensively involved in activities related to energy transition, collaborating with various institutions and partners, signing agreements and developing advanced technology for obtaining energy from renewable sources and converting biological feedstocks into biofuels.
It is structured in three business divisions: E&P or exploration and production, in which activities related to hydrocarbons are carried out; G&P or Gas and Power, which focuses on obtaining and commercializing electric energy and natural gas; and R&M Refining and Marketing, in which oil derivatives are refined and sold.
